Have you ever wondered how brands get their names? Someone came up with Expedia, Viagara, Netflix, Crocs, Eveready, and Mentos. This laugh-out-loud satire takes you behind closed doors to show you how it gets done and sometimes doesn't.

The agency, Brand Recall, counts P&G, Google, LMVH, GlaxoSmithKline, Diageo, BMW, and weirdly, Piggly Wiggly among their clients. The company has named Coca-Cola’s new line of athletic ice teas "Athteas" and renamed a suffering Yoga clothing line after the fourteen reincarnations of the Dalai Lama. Now a new top secret project has come along.

A Madison Avenue veteran, Jeff is a marketer, writer, and ghostwriter. He is an expert writer in nonfiction business and aspiring novelist. Jeff recently published, TV Dinners Unboxed: The Hot History of Frozen Meals, that is entertaining pop and food culture history. Why Marketing Works, topped the advertising and marketing categories on Amazon.

A prolific speaker, he has appeared at scores of conferences while global media outlets feature Jeff for his communications expertise. He is signed with Gotham Ghostwriters. Jeff welcomes writing projects and conversations about writing.

Jeff is quoted in several marketing books, over 100 publications including The Wall Street Journal, Newsweek, Advertising Age, and Rolling Stone. CNBC, Nightly Business Report, BNN, NBC, CNN, CTV, CBC and the BBC have featured Jeff.
